MoonKnight director Mohamed Diab says episodes 5 and 6 - the last two of the series - are even “crazier and darker” than the rest of the series.
According to their director, the final two episodes of Moon Knight are more dark and crazy than the rest of the series. Marvel’s cinematic universe is at the forefront of media and has been for over a decade. The installments in the Marvel franchise, across both television and film, have maintained a certain style and mood that at this point has become expected from Marvel projects.
Earlier this week, Moon Knight became the newest installment in the MCU with its series debut this past Wednesday on Disney+. When it was announced that Moon Knight would be receiving his own series on Disney+, fans were curious as to how the show would be handled due to Moon Knight's violent nature. However, all of the murmuring was silenced by the first episode of Moon Knight being one of the MCU’s most violent and wild installments in recent years.
It’s unclear how dark Disney and Marvel will allow their shows to get on Disney+. The pilot of Moon Knight coupled with the addition of the Netflix Marvel series, such as Daredevil and The Punisher, seems to suggest that Disney+ is willing to go darker than fans originally anticipated. Disney+ has even gone as far to add a TV-MA filter to the app, demonstrating that this type of content can have a place on the streaming platform in the future.
Moorhead’s claim that the final episodes have a unique “personality” is a very intriguing choice of words. While he could simply be referring to the finale’s seemingly chaotic nature, the word “personality” has a unique meaning in Moon Knight. The hero has Dissociative Identity Disorder , meaning Moon Knight has multiple unique identities that can all manifest differently.
